a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orIan Hinder <ian.hinder@aei.mpg.de>2012-02-11 12:26:43 +0100
committerIan Hinder <ian.hinder@aei.mpg.de>2012-02-11 12:49:09 +0100
commit5354de9f40149a099d486003b243595b4de4fe1f (patch)
tree9ba8f614bbcb9697fd3db141f66d42d9b628debe
parent8c03fa54055de12a4338bc81ec17c0b8209a207b (diff)
KrancThorn.m: Generate MoL registration even for CaKernel thorns
-rw-r--r--Tools/CodeGen/KrancThorn.m2
-rw-r--r--Tools/CodeGen/Schedule.m2
2 files changed, 2 insertions, 2 deletions
diff --git a/Tools/CodeGen/KrancThorn.m b/Tools/CodeGen/KrancThorn.m
index 744da1a..112b937 100644
--- a/Tools/CodeGen/KrancThorn.m
+++ b/Tools/CodeGen/KrancThorn.m
@@ -304,7 +304,7 @@ CreateKrancThorn[groupsOrig_, parentDirectory_, thornName_, opts:OptionsPattern[
(* Makefile *)
InfoMessage[Terse, "Creating make file"];
make = CreateMakefile[Join[{"Startup.cc", "RegisterSymmetries.cc"},
- If[!OptionValue[UseCaKernel], {"RegisterMoL.cc"}, {}],
+ {"RegisterMoL.cc"},
incFilenames,
Map[lookup[#, Filename] &, boundarySources]]];
diff --git a/Tools/CodeGen/Schedule.m b/Tools/CodeGen/Schedule.m
index 477b86e..b3a5868 100644
--- a/Tools/CodeGen/Schedule.m
+++ b/Tools/CodeGen/Schedule.m
@@ -267,7 +267,7 @@ CreateKrancScheduleFile[calcs_, groups_, evolvedGroups_, rhsGroups_, nonevolvedG
scheduledFunctions =
Join[{scheduledStartup, scheduleRegisterSymmetries},
scheduledCalcs, CactusBoundary`GetScheduledFunctions[thornName, evolvedGroups],
- If[!OptionValue[UseCaKernel], {scheduleMoLRegister}, {}]];
+ {scheduleMoLRegister}];
If[OptionValue[UseCaKernel],
scheduledFunctions = Join[scheduledFunctions, CaKernelSchedule[]]];